Natural Gas

Natural Gas is formed when layers or burried plants, gases and dead animals are exposed to intense heat and pressure over thousands or years. The energy that the plants  had origionally taken from sunlight is stored in the form of chemical bonds in natural gas. Natural Gas is a hydrocarbon gas (a gas made up of hydrogen atoms and carbon atoms) mainy made up by methane gas.but commonly includes other alkenes. They can also include a small percentage of carbon dioxide, nitrogen and hydrogen sulfide.
